Role Summary PNC is seeking a Technical Product Owner II for the Site Reliability Center to support enterprise backend platforms. This role blends product ownership with hands-on delivery execution and requires strong Business Analysis capabilities within a complex, highly regulated environment. The Product Owner II typically supports defined platforms or domains and works in close partnership with engineering, architecture, site reliability, operations, and vendor partners to ensure successful delivery and ongoing platform stability.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the Product Owner for assigned platforms, ensuring alignment to business objectives, technical direction, and operational priorities
  • Own product roadmaps, including annual planning and quarterly planning activities
  • Drive prioritization decisions balancing operational needs, risk reduction, and delivery commitments
  • Identify and manage dependencies across workstreams
  • Maintain end-to-end ownership of the product backlog, including buildout, refinement, and prioritization
  • Translate business, technical, and operational requirements into clear, actionable user stories
  • Partner with Scrum Masters and Engineering teams to support sprint planning and delivery execution
  • Perform documentation activities, including requirements documentation, process flows, and platform artifacts
  • Demonstrate working knowledge of enterprise platforms and site reliability principles
  • Partner with engineering and operations teams to ensure solutions meet enterprise standards for availability, reliability, and performance
  • Support operational stability by incorporating risk, incident, and performance considerations into backlog prioritization
  • Engage with technical and business stakeholders to gather requirements, align priorities, and manage expectations
  • Support vendor relationship management, including participation in roadmap alignment and issue resolution
  • Serves as the voice of the customer.
  • Provides guidance to concentrate the Scrum Team(s) effort on correct priorities based on business value.
  • Defines and conveys the vision to the team(s) in order to address client requirements to meet business objectives.
  • Accountable for the creation of and the integrity of the product backlog.
  • Prioritizes and leads grooming of the product backlog.
  • Works in partnership with the Scrum Master(s) to ensure items are worked on in accordance with the product backlog.
  • Serves as the primary point of contact for questions from the team(s).
  • Accepts delivery of working product from the Scrum Teams(s).
  • Reviews and validates Scrum Team(s) working product.
  • Socializes the delivery of business value and outcomes of the iteration to various stakeholders.
